SOMO-HOMO Conversion in Triplet Carbenes
Abstract
In this study, the SOMO-HOMO conversion has been shown for the first time in triplet carbenes embedded in cycloparaphenylene units. The high-lying HOMO originating from the curved π-conjugated system and the low-lying SOMO-1 originating due to the small carbene angle are the key to endowing this interesting electronic configuration. Furthermore, simple planar triplet carbenes such as fluorenylidene were found to possess SOMO-HOMO energy-converted electronic configurations.
